We bridge the gap between “program” and “social life” — building genuine relationships in local restaurants, gyms, and community hubs for high-functioning adults with special needs.
After nearly two decades as a special education professional, Monika watched brilliant, capable adults “age out” of the school systems and day programs that once gave their week structure — left with plenty of skills, but nowhere real to use them, and no one left to call a friend.
Skill and Chill was built to be the real-world social lifeline that comes next: a place to practice ordering dinner, meet someone new at a mixer, or just have a Friday night out — with an educator's eye for skill-building woven into every gathering.
This community class is open to the general public and accommodates individuals benefiting from a paced, reinforced learning environment. Comm Hab / 1-on-1 Support Staff are always welcome at no extra charge.
Public bowling nights, local pizza spots, community parks — every gathering happens in real, integrated venues alongside the general public.
Menu reading, tipping, dating etiquette, fitness and wellness — every class is led by an educator building a real social skill, not just supervising a hangout.
